Oracle and BorderPlex Digital Assets have announced that their planned Project Jupiter AI data center site in Doña Ana County, New Mexico, will use Bloom Energy fuel cells as its primary power source.

The deployment is part of Oracle’s and Bloom’s expanded partnership, and will see the solid oxide fuel cell developer deploy up to 2.45GW of capacity at the site.

The cells are expected to replace gas turbine units and diesel generators that were previously planned for the site. The expanded partnership was signed earlier this month and saw Oracle agree to procure up to 2.8GW of capacity, on top of an initial 1.2GW it contracted last year.

Oracle was confirmed as the major tenant of Project Jupiter in January. The project is expected to span 1,400 acres with four data center buildings, representing up to $165 billion in investment. Oracle will occupy the campus once construction is complete and will use it to host AI infrastructure for OpenAI.

In addition to the SOFC deployments, Oracle has said that the data center will utilize a closed-loop, non-evaporative cooling system that will not draw water from the local water system. The company has also said that it will bear all energy costs for the project.

Bloom is the leading company specializing in fuel cell solutions for the data center industry. The company’s SOFC fuel cells work by converting fuel into electricity via an electrochemical reaction, rather than combustion, which Bloom claims results in much higher efficiency and lower emissions. The cells are fuel agnostic. “Our platform works with natural gas, biogas, and hydrogen,” Aman Joshi, CCO at Bloom, told DCD.

According to the company, Bloom’s fuel cells are built to support higher-density AI workloads more efficiently, with a technology platform aligned to emerging standards such as 800V DC.

Bloom has also signed deals with Equinix for deployments across 19 data centers, with a capacity exceeding 100MW. As well as an agreement with US utility American Electric Power for up to 1GW of SOFCs to power AI data centers off-grid.

Last year, the company inked a $5 billion AI infrastructure partnership with global investment firm Brookfield, under which Brookfield will invest in the firm to support the development and deployment of its technology.
